Ingredients
Scale
Main Ingredients:
- 1 cup semi-sweet chocolate chips
- 1/2 cup unsalted butter
- 1 cup granulated sugar
- 2 large eggs
Baking Ingredients:
- 1/4 cup all-purpose flour
- 1/4 teaspoon salt
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
Crust and Optional Topping:
- 1 pre-made pie crust (9-inch)
- 1 cup chopped walnuts or pecans (optional)
Instructions
-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C), ensuring the rack is positioned in the center for even baking.
- Combine chocolate chips and butter in a saucepan, melting slowly over medium heat while stirring continuously until achieving a glossy, uniform consistency.
- Allow the chocolate mixture to cool for 5-7 minutes, preventing egg scrambling when combining.
- Whisk together sugar, eggs, and vanilla extract in a large mixing bowl until the mixture becomes light and slightly frothy.
- Gradually incorporate flour and salt into the egg mixture, stirring until no dry streaks remain.
- Gently fold the slightly cooled chocolate mixture into the egg mixture, creating a rich, dark batter with smooth texture.
- If desired, fold in chopped nuts for added crunch and depth of flavor.
- Transfer the batter into a prepared pie crust, spreading evenly to ensure consistent baking.
- Bake for 35-40 minutes, watching for a set top and slightly jiggly center that will firm up during cooling.
- Remove from oven and let the pie cool completely at room temperature for approximately 2 hours before slicing.
- Serve at room temperature or slightly chilled for optimal texture and flavor.
Notes
- Enhance chocolate intensity by using high-quality dark chocolate chips for a richer, more complex flavor profile.
- Create a gluten-free version by substituting regular flour with almond flour or a gluten-free flour blend to accommodate dietary restrictions.
- Prevent crust burning by covering pie edges with aluminum foil during the last 10-15 minutes of baking for even cooking and golden appearance.
- Elevate serving experience by topping with fresh whipped cream, vanilla ice cream, or a sprinkle of sea salt to balance the pie’s decadent sweetness.
